Abstract

The invention provides a mould inhibitor for a woolen fabric. The mould inhibitor consists of the following components in parts by weight: 4-6 parts of tetrabutyl titanate, 5-8 parts of sodium acetate trihydrate, 2-3 parts of acrylic acid, 1-2 parts of vinyl acetate, 8-10 parts of polyacrylate and 20-25 parts of ethanol. The mould inhibitor has a good mould inhibiting effect on the woolen fabric, does not damage clothing and is convenient to use, and a preparation method of the mould inhibitor is simple.

Description

A kind of wool fabric mould inhibitor
Technical field
The invention belongs to textile technology field, be specifically related to a kind of wool fabric mould inhibitor.
Background technology
Along with social development, the raising of economic level, large-scale light industry enterprise particularly textile enterprise's quantity rolls up.Textiles is various in style, and majority easily goes mouldy, as cotton, fiber crops, hair, vinylon, nylon, acrylic fibers spray silk etc.Thereby the storage of textile product and raw material also becomes a difficult problem for these enterprises.For the control that textile product goes mouldy, many factories have to strengthen expect that from former product processes the administration of health of whole process.But under many circumstances, control the initial contaminant capacity of microorganism or arrange that all environmental conditions that is unfavorable for growth of microorganism normally can not accomplish, also need to use mould inhibitor to control the pollution and harm of microorganism to production environment, material, product.
Summary of the invention
The invention provides a kind of wool fabric mould inhibitor, for preventing going mouldy of wool fabric.
The invention provides a kind of wool fabric mould inhibitor, described mould inhibitor is made up of each component of following mass fraction: butyl titanate 4-6 part, sodium acetate 5-8 part, acrylic acid 2-3 part, vinylacetate 1-2 part, polyacrylate 8-10 part, ethanol 20-25 part.
Preferably, described mould inhibitor is made up of each component of following mass fraction: 5 parts of butyl titanates, 6 parts of sodium acetates, 2 parts, acrylic acid, 1 part of vinylacetate, 9 parts of polyacrylate, 22 parts of ethanol.
Second object of the present invention is to provide the preparation method of above-mentioned mould inhibitor, that butyl titanate 4-6 part, ethanol 20-25 part are heated to 80-90 DEG C, stir 1-2 hour, add successively again sodium acetate 10-15 part, acrylic acid 2-3 part, vinylacetate 1-2 part, stir after 0.5-1 hour, be cooled to 60-65 DEG C, add polyacrylate 8-10 part to stir, be cooled to and obtain after room temperature.
Mould inhibitor of the present invention is good to woolen anti-mold effect, does not damage clothing, and preparation method is simple, easy to use.
Detailed description of the invention
Following embodiment is convenient to understand better the present invention, but does not limit the present invention.Experimental technique in following embodiment, if no special instructions, is conventional method.
embodiment 1
A kind of wool fabric of the present invention is as follows with the formula of mould inhibitor:
Butyl titanate 5kg, sodium acetate 6kg, acrylic acid 2kg, vinylacetate 1kg, polyacrylate 9kg, ethanol 22kg.
A kind of wool fabric of the present invention is as follows by the preparation method of mould inhibitor:
Butyl titanate 5kg, ethanol 22kg are heated to 85 DEG C, stir 1 hour, add successively again sodium acetate 6kg, acrylic acid 2kg, vinylacetate 1kg, stir after 0.5 hour, be cooled to 62 DEG C, add polyacrylate 9kg to stir, obtain a kind of wool fabric mould inhibitor of the present invention after being cooled to room temperature.
embodiment 2
A kind of wool fabric of the present invention is as follows with the formula of mould inhibitor:
Butyl titanate 4kg, sodium acetate 8kg, acrylic acid 3kg, vinylacetate 2kg, polyacrylate 10kg, ethanol 25kg.
A kind of wool fabric of the present invention is as follows by the preparation method of mould inhibitor:
Butyl titanate 4kg, ethanol 25kg are heated to 80 DEG C, stir 1 hour, add successively again sodium acetate 8kg, acrylic acid 3kg, vinylacetate 2kg, stir after 1 hour, be cooled to 60 DEG C, add polyacrylate 10kg to stir, obtain a kind of wool fabric mould inhibitor of the present invention after being cooled to room temperature.
embodiment 3
A kind of wool fabric of the present invention is as follows with the formula of mould inhibitor:
Butyl titanate 6kg, sodium acetate 5kg, acrylic acid 2kg, vinylacetate 1kg, polyacrylate 8kg, ethanol 20kg.
A kind of wool fabric of the present invention is as follows by the preparation method of mould inhibitor:
Butyl titanate 6kg, ethanol 20kg are heated to 80 DEG C, stir 1.5 hours, add successively again sodium acetate 5kg, acrylic acid 2kg, vinylacetate 1kg, stir after 1 hour, be cooled to 65 DEG C, add polyacrylate 8kg to stir, obtain a kind of wool fabric mould inhibitor of the present invention after being cooled to room temperature.
